#' Horizontal box and whiskers plot.
#'
#' Horizontal version of \code{\link[ggplot2]{geom_boxplot}()}.
#' @inheritParams ggplot2::geom_boxplot
#' @inheritParams ggplot2::geom_point
#' @param outlier.colour,outlier.color,outlier.shape,outlier.size,outlier.stroke
#' Default aesthetics for outliers. Set to \code{NULL} to inherit from the
#' aesthetics used for the box.
#'
#' In the unlikely event you specify both US and UK spellings of colour, the
#' US spelling will take precedence.
#' @eval rd_aesthetics("geom", "boxploth")
#' @export
#' @examples
#' library("ggplot2")
#'
#' # With ggplot2 we need coord_flip():
#' ggplot(mpg, aes(class, hwy, fill = factor(cyl))) +
#' geom_boxplot() +
#' coord_flip()
#'
#' # With ggstance we use the h-suffixed version:
#' ggplot(mpg, aes(hwy, class, fill = factor(cyl))) +
#' geom_boxploth()
#'
#' # With facets ggstance horizontal layers are often the only way of
#' # having all ggplot features working correctly, for instance free
#' # scales:
#' df <- data.frame(
#' Group = factor(rep(1:3, each = 4), labels = c("Drug A", "Drug B", "Control")),
#' Subject = factor(rep(1:6, each = 2), labels = c("A", "B", "C", "D", "E", "F")),
#' Result = rnorm(12)
#' )
#'
#' ggplot(df, aes(Result, Subject))+
#' geom_boxploth(aes(fill = Group))+
#' facet_grid(Group ~ ., scales = "free_y")
